Diagnosis

adult adhd tests ADHD is a condition that can be helpful when you feel that your relationships, work, or school are slipping away. Although it can be like a big deal, it can also be something that helps you get control of your life and get the assistance you need.

A health professional can determine the ADHD diagnosis based on a complete medical and psychiatric background, together with current symptoms that match or exceed the diagnostic criteria for this disorder. The doctor will also evaluate the patient's capacity to function normally across multiple domains, including at school, home, and social interactions.

The clinician will utilize the symptoms described in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, Fifth Edition (DSM-5), to diagnose the person. These symptoms include inattention and hyperactivity.

In addition, the person must have had at least one of these symptoms prior to age 12. They must have caused trouble in more than one area.

Many adults struggle to recall their childhood experiences Therefore, they should be questioned by a specialist who is familiar with their family history. This could include parents, siblings, or close friends.

It is crucial to be completely honest about their symptoms and how they impact their daily life. If you're not completely honest with the specialist the doctor may not be able to correctly determine your symptoms and arrive at an accurate diagnosis.

The ASRS-v1.1 questionnaire will be used to assess your condition. This will include questions about your symptoms, how they impact your life, and the treatment you have tried.

If a doctor believes you have the potential to suffer from adult ADHD they might suggest further tests. A computer-based assessment can be used to assess your ability to concentrate and manage your impulses. They could also test for other disorders that could be contributing to your symptoms, like depression or anxiety.

A doctor will also conduct an in-depth interview with you to learn more about your symptoms and how they affect your life. They will also examine your school records and speak with people who know you well as a young person such as your teachers and parents.
